Wheeling woman sues Umstott for failure to pay wages

WHEELING -- A Wheeling woman is suing Umstott after she claims it failed to pay her and other former employees their wages and benefits in full after their employment ended.

Jessica Crow was employed by Umstott, which is doing business as 7-Eleven Stores, from 2005 until July 13, according to a complaint filed Aug. 6 in Ohio Circuit Court.

Crow claims the defendant violated the West Virginia Wage Payment and Collection Act, which entitles her and all class members to damages, including unpaid wages, benefits, liquidated damages, and attorney fees and costs.

Crow is seeking to damages for her unpaid wages and benefits. She is being represented by Frank X. Duff and Sandra R. Law.

The case has been assigned to Circuit Judge Martin J. Gaughan.

Ohio Circuit Court case number: 10-C-276
